Research Misconduct

Lancaster University is committed to the highest standards of research integrity and takes any concerns raised about the conduct of research undertaken by any staff or students very seriously.‌

The Procedure for investigating misconduct in research outlines the process that we follow, when we receive any allegations of research misconduct.

All concerns or complaints about potential research misconduct will be reviewed in the first instance by our Interim Pro-Vice-Chancellor for Research and Enterprise, Professor Malcolm Joyce.
